Code 13 - Oxygen Sensor (Open Circuit): Notes

The ECM supplies .45 volt between terminals B2 and B3. When oxygen sensor reaches operating temperature, it varies this voltage from about one volt (rich exhaust) to about .10 volt (lean exhaust). A heater, incorporated in oxygen sensor, is used to heat sensor, causing sensor to produce voltage signal sooner. Heater portion of sensor will not affect Code 13. Oxygen sensor produces no voltage when temperature is less than 572°F (300°C). An open sensor circuit or cold sensor causes open loop operation.

NOTE: Test numbers refer to numbers on diagnostic chart.
  1. Code 13 will set under following conditions: engine is at normal operating temperature, engine has been running at least 3 minutes, oxygen signal voltage is steady between .35 and .55 volt, throttle position sensor signal is greater than 10 percent, and no Code 21 or 31 is set. All conditions must be met for about 40 seconds. If conditions for a Code 13 exist, system will not go into closed loop.
  2. This determines if sensor, wiring or ECM is the cause of Code 13.
  3. Use only a high impedance (10-megohm) digital volt-ohmmeter. This checks continuity of circuits. If circuit to terminal B2 is open, ECM voltage at B3 will be greater than .6 volt.
